am 16c758fb: Merge change 22702 into eclair

Merge commit '16c758fb156cc8184e9c3ace7aa4717af4bb05ea' into eclair-plus-aosp

* commit '16c758fb156cc8184e9c3ace7aa4717af4bb05ea':
  run the sync thread at background priority
This commit is contained in:
Fred Quintana
2009-08-25 17:44:08 -07:00
committed by Android Git Automerger

View File

@@ -85,7 +85,6 @@ public abstract class AbstractThreadedSyncAdapter {
mSyncThread = new SyncThread( mSyncThread = new SyncThread(
"SyncAdapterThread-" + mNumSyncStarts.incrementAndGet(), "SyncAdapterThread-" + mNumSyncStarts.incrementAndGet(),
syncContextClient, authority, account, extras); syncContextClient, authority, account, extras);
Process.setThreadPriority(Process.THREAD_PRIORITY_BACKGROUND);
mSyncThread.start(); mSyncThread.start();
alreadyInProgress = false; alreadyInProgress = false;
} else { } else {
@@ -133,6 +132,8 @@ public abstract class AbstractThreadedSyncAdapter {
} }
public void run() { public void run() {
Process.setThreadPriority(Process.THREAD_PRIORITY_BACKGROUND);
if (isCanceled()) { if (isCanceled()) {
return; return;
} }